Manchester Man, 95, Fends Off Would-Be Robber With Cane

 

 

 

 

 

 

” A 95-year-old World War II veteran used his cane to fight off a would-be robber in Manchester over the weekend.

  Arthur Kamberis said he has been in tough situations before, including climbing down a cargo net 70 years ago on his way to invade Okinawa, but he was still unnerved when he was accosted by a man Saturday morning.

” But damn it, if I’d have had my cellphone, we would have nailed that guy, because the police station is only one block down,” Kamberis said.

  Police said they always recommend surrendering goods during robberies because things can be replaced, but people can’t. Despite the attempted robbery, Kamberis said he has no plans to change his routine — with one exception.

” When I go out alone, my .357 Magnum will be with me all the time when I’m alone, because I cannot protect myself other than the cane,” he said.”

Bonnaroo 2015 Lineup Announced By Festivalgoers On Social Media

 

 

 

 

 

 

” Mumford and Sons, Kendrick Lamar, Billy Joel and deadmau5 have been announced as headliners for the 2015 Bonnaroo festival in June.

  The British band will be back performing on the festival’s 700-acre farm in Manchester, Tennessee after bassist Ted Dwane’s emergency brain surgery forced them to pull out of headlining in 2013.

  Farm favourites My Morning Jacket, who made Bonnaroo history in 2008 with a 35-song set late into the night, lead the supporting acts, including Slayer, Ben Folds, Alabama Shakes and Childish Gambino.

  Among a wealth of British acts on the bill are Robert Plant, Belle and Sebastian, Florence and the Machine and Jamie XX, while Courtney Barnett and King Gizzard & The Lizard Wizard will be making the trip from Australia.

  Festival organisers chose the unusual – some might say gimmicky – move of getting their fans to announce the lineup themselves. Instructed to call a free-phone number, each caller was given the name of one act appearing on the bill to share on social media using the hashtag #bonnaroo. “

10 Cities Where You’re Most Likely To Achieve The American Dream

 

e_rank_b

 

” A new study from The Equality of Opportunity Project has mapped the 10 best and the 10 worst cities for economic mobility in the United States. Researchers from Harvard University and the University of California at Berkeley used millions of anonymous earnings records to measure the chance that someone born into the bottom fifth of income earners reaches the top fifth. Grandma Shot, Killed By New Hampshire State Troopers After Car Chase

 

 

NH Shooting

 

 

” A New Hampshire grandmother was shot and killed by state police Monday after leading troopers on a high-speed car chase, according to NBC affiliate WHDH in Boston.

Wendy Lawrence, 45, of Canterbury, N.H., was struck by gunfire four times by a state trooper, officials with the state attorney general’s office said. Authorities determined the cause of death was a single gunshot to the chest.

Authorities said a New Hampshire State Police trooper stopped a Chevrolet Monte Carlo that was being operated “erratically” on a southbound highway at roughly 6:30 p.m. Monday, according to a statement from Jeffery A. Strelzin, the senior assistant state attorney general.”

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

3-Billion-Yr-Old Ancient Water Tastes Salty Scientist Says

 

 

” A team of scientists recently reported finding an ancient pocket of water flowing nearly two miles beneath the surface of the Earth. A member of the team Barbara Sherwood Lollar has admitted tasting the water and describes it as “terribly salty.”

 
The water dating back billions of years may predate the emergence of complex life forms on Earth and may give clues about the origin of life. It was found flowing through fractures in 2.7-billion-year-old sulphide deposits in a copper and zinc mine near Timmins, Ontario, about 7,875 feet beneath the Earth’s surface.
 
According to the team of scientists in a paper titled “Deep fracture fluids isolated in the crust since the Precambrian era,” published in the journal Nature on May 15, 2013, the “fluids… can be billions of years old and preserve a record of the fluid chemistry and environment at the time of mineralization.”

 

The team of scientists from the universities of Manchester, Lancaster, Toronto and McMaster, analyzing the water isolated beneath the surface of the Earth for billions of years have described it as being like “trapped time capsules.”

 

The scientists say the water is at least 1.5 billion years old and may be even much older, dating back to the time of the formation of the rocks holding it. Nature reports that the scientists were able to determine that the water was at least 1.5 billion years old based on an analysis of the isotopes of natural gases in the water.”

Nephew Of Small-Town Ill. Mayor Suspected Of Killing 2 Boys, 3 Adults Before Police Shootout

 

 

” The nephew of a small-town Illinois mayor shot and killed five people, including two boys, before leading police on a chase that ended in an exchange of gunfire that left him dead, authorities said Wednesday.

Illinois State Police said they believe Rick O. Smith, 43, entered a Manchester home through the back door and shot the victims at close range with a shotgun, leaving two women, one man and the boys dead. Two people were found in a bedroom, two in a second bedroom and the man in the hallway. A sixth victim, a 6-year-old girl, was injured and taken to a Springfield hospital.

“The offender took the 6-year-old out of the residence and put her in the hands of a neighbor,” State Police Lt. Col. Todd Kilby said.

Officials have not revealed a motive for the killings. Police said the victims are related. Authorities believe Smith and the victims were acquainted, but they didn’t provide details of the relationships.”

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Hostage-Taker At Clinton’s 2007 Campaign Office Escapes

 

 

” A man who took several hostages in 2007 at a New Hampshire presidential campaign office for then-U.S. Senator Hillary Clinton was reported missing Sunday from a halfway house, authorities said.

Leeland Eisenberg, 52, has been serving a 3 1/2- to 7-year sentence for the incident in Rochester, New Hampshire, in which he claimed to be wearing a bomb that turned out to be road flares. “

 

 

 

 

New SARS-Like Virus Infects British Patient In Tenth Case Globally

 

 

 

 

 

” A new virus from the same family as SARS that sparked a global alert last September has been found in another patient in Britain, health officials said on Monday.

The latest case of infection with the new virus known as a coronavirus brings the total number confirmed globally to 10, of whom five have died.

The World Health Organisation (WHO) said the latest infection was “a sporadic case” and did not alter the WHO’s risk assessment. It added, however, that the new case “does indicate that the virus is persistent”.

The British patient, who recently had travelled to Saudi Arabia and Pakistan, is receiving intensive care treatment in hospital in the city of Manchester, northern England.

The new virus, which the WHO refers to as novel coronavirus or NCoV, shares some of the symptoms of SARS, or Severe Acute Respiratory Syndrome – a coronavirus which emerged in China in 2002 and killed about a tenth of the 8,000 people it infected worldwide.

Symptoms include severe respiratory illness, fever, coughing and breathing difficulties.”
